GENERALIZED DEPENDENCES OF THE OPERATIONAL PARAMETERS OF THE CONVEYOR ON THE CYLINDRICAL STIFFNESS OF THE LOAD-BEARING BELT

Abstract

The article presents generalized to a wide range of conveyor belts analytical dependences limit operating parameters of the pipeline, which in areas with low tension loss occurs form the gutter, from the cylindrical stiffness of the load-carrying belt and its structural and physical-mechanical properties. The results of calculations on these dependences for a range of modern rubber-fabric and rubber-wire belts are presented. The obtained results can be used for the verification calculation of the minimum allowable belt tension and the maximum allowable belt deflection, which usually occur in the loading zone of the conveyor and are the starting value when constructing a tension diagram during the traction calculation of the conveyor. The obtained dependencies are especially necessary for determining the parameters of the transition sections of belt conveyors.
